New York About Alpha FMC Alpha Financial Markets Consulting (Alpha) is a leading global consultancy to the financial services industry. Founded in 2003, we have worked for over 20 years to bring together specialist, sector-focused strategy, management consulting and technology expertise to support the entire client transformation lifecycle. Having partnered with more than 1,200 clients worldwide across the asset and wealth management, alternatives and insurance industries, Alpha is truly a trusted advisor for complex change programs. We now have over 1,180 consultants working with clients across North America, the UK, Europe, Middle East and APAC. In 2024, in recognition of our successful track record and strong growth prospects, Alpha was acquired by Bridgepoint, one of the world's leading quoted private asset growth investors. Key responsibilities include:
Leadership Engagement:
Engage directly with senior leaders as a trusted business partner. Have a 'seat at the table' to facilitate the business vision and to define the people agenda behind that.People Strategy Definition:
Analyze people data to identify trends, strengths, and gaps across recruitment, HR, and learning. Define, iterate and drive the strategy across the people agenda- ultimately answering key questions e.

Lead or oversee key initiatives based on the Business Unit's People strategy and priorities covering: Strategic Workforce & Talent Planning Develop and implement workforce strategies aligned to business plans, anticipating future skills and capacity Partner with divisional leaders to plan headcount growth and critical role coverage. Shape recruitment priorities based on commercial demand, utilization patterns, and emerging practice/proposition areas. Performance, Reward & Retention Strategy Partner with divisional leadership and finance to evolve reward frameworks that support growth, profitability, and retention. This will include assessing reward against an benchmark and making recommendation to division leadership and the board Identify retention risks in key talent pools and co-develop targeted retention interventions. Employee Engagement Drive employee engagement initiatives by partnering with leadership to foster a positive work culture, improve retention, and enhance overall employee experience. Leverage engagement survey data and employee feedback to identify trends and recommend targeted action plans. Leadership Development & Succession Planning Support and coach senior leaders to enhance leadership effectiveness and build high-performing teams. Monitor emerging talent and partner with leadership to identify and develop future leaders. Lead succession planning processes that anticipate organizational growth and mitigate leadership risk. Provide focused oversight to Senior Leadership transitions (including onboarding & exits) Capability Development & Learning Partner with divisional leaders to design and deliver a training framework for each level that addresses the division's strategic priorities, client needs, and skill gaps. Lead the continuous review and evolution of each division's career framework, ensuring it reflects current market expectations, future skills, and the changing consulting environment. Collaborate with divisional leadership to evolve all people related matters (career, recruitment, etc.) as we deploy AI and other emerging technologies that enhance productivity, streamline delivery, and evolve the nature of the consultant role. Organizational Design & Growth Enablement Advise on team structures, spans of control (consulting pyramid), and operating models to improve scalability, collaboration, and efficiency.Post-acquisition integration:

Must have: 10 + years' HR or recruitment experience, with 3-5 years in a strategic cross-people business partnering or relationship management role. Proven ability to influence and advise senior leaders on people strategy and organizational design. Strong experience in talent attraction and management, succession planning, and leadership development. Demonstrated capability in post-acquisition integration, change management, and cultural alignment. A university degree (2:1 or above) in a relevant discipline Certification such as CIPD 7, SHRM-SCP, or equivalent academic or professional accreditation. Excellent communication, analytical, team-work and stakeholder management skills.Good to have:
Experience within a consulting firm- ideally within Financial Services or Management and Technology Consulting in the Alternatives industry Exposure to global or matrixed organizations with complex stakeholder environments.
